We cut my DD's jeans down into capri's or cut off shorts when they still fit at the waist but either have become too short or holes blown through the knees. One day while looking at the cut off jean leg, we thought...Oh...this would make a great AG skirt or dress. This works especially well if the jeans have flared legs. You get a nice A-line skirt. Or if there is nice embroidery at the leg, you get instant embelishment.
Anyway...To make a skirt, just cut the leg part to desired length, then sew a casing and thread elastic through and stitch closed. Voila! Instant denim skirt! To make a sundress...cut the leg a bit longer, sew a casing, sew on ribbon straps to tie around the neck or go around shoulders, thread elastic through and stitch closed. Voila! Instant denim sundress.
